ISSA Liaison Office for Southern Africa
The ISSA Liaison Office for Southern Africa provides services to member organizations and collaborates with social security organizations in Botswana, Lesotho, Madagascar, Malawi, Mauritius, Mozambique, Namibia, Seychelles, South Africa, Swaziland, Zambia and Zimbabwe.

 

Background

 

To better serve the diverse needs and priorities of the Association’s membership, more effective structures are being developed to ensure the successful targeting and delivery of ISSA’s programme at the regional level by providing an optimum response to the priorities and challenges specific to the different regions/subregions.

 

Objectives

   

Opened in 2008, the principal task of the Liaison Office is to enhance and increase the number and scope of activities in the region. The main method is through the organization of small scale, focused technical seminars with the two fold goal of contributing to the priority outcomes of the Association and providing platforms for in depth knowledge sharing on major issues facing countries in the region.

Each region/subregion which has adopted the new regional structure has established its own workplan formulated by a Steering Committee in close cooperation with the ISSA General Secretariat. The Steering Committee is made up of Chief Executive Officers from member organizations in each region/subregion whose work is guided by a chairperson selected by the committee.
